4 Jul 2013
Designer London hotel, La Suite West has installed a state-of-the-art surveillance system from Axis Communications, the world leader in network video, to provide a discreet, secure environment for staff and guests.
Formerly the Hyde Park Hotel, the recently remodelled hotel is the latest creation of the award-winning British designer, Anouska Hempel.
The installation, which was delivered within the budgetary constraints, comprises several different types of high-specification Axis network cameras that provide discreet, quality surveillance with additional monitoring functions including HDTV-quality images, multi-view streaming and P-Iris. Mr Meir Abutbul, director of La Suite West lauded the new surveillance system and especially the additional functionality and improvements it brings: “I didn’t realise just how much I had in one system. There are many features and layers and the footage can be analysed in various different ways,” he said.
The system, installed by Axis partner, Trident Systems UK, has been flexibly designed to provide additional benefits including 24x7 remote access, real-time viewing, excellent picture quality, outstanding night surveillance, the ability to e-mail images and remote monitoring via a smartphone or tablet. Not only does the system more than adequately meet the safety and security requirements of the hotel, it has also been utilised to monitor staff movements and ensure quality control. It has allowed hotel management to have greater control and track all of the hotel’s operations and departments.
Atul Rajput, regional director, Northern Europe, Axis Communications added: “We continue to work with large and small hotel chains across the globe, assisting them with the transition from legacy analogue CCTV systems, demonstrating the plethora of benefits with IP-based security systems and helping them strike the delicate balance between the need for effective security measures and the high expectations of their guests.
“Hoteliers are really starting to appreciate that IP video surveillance based on open platform standards, offers endless possibilities for integrating into third-party analytic applications that focus on improving business efficiency and performance.”
“For example, IP cameras that have embedded people-counting analytics can allow hoteliers to measure hourly traffic levels and evaluate performance across the whole chain, which is particularly relevant to those hotels that offer public access to their bars, restaurants, shops or fitness centres.”
“The Axis surveillance system has exceeded La Suite West’s needs. The hotel clearly understands security is paramount and now has a reliable, high-quality, advanced surveillance system that can be accessed and monitored 24x7 both on and off-site.”
“The minimalist, modern design of the hotel dictated the need for a totally discreet and aesthetically-pleasing security system. Our M301x range of cameras was the ideal solution; with their innovative and unique design, they are specifically developed for recess mounting, mirroring the installation of ceiling spotlights and making them ideal for this type of installation.”

Axis’ Zipstream compression technology has been
developed specifically for video surveillance and lowers bandwidth and storage
requirements by an average of 50% or more without sacrificing important
details. It is fully compatible with the widely adopted H.264 compression
standard and leading video management systems (VMS). The new release has been
optimized for use with pan, tilt and zoom (PTZ) cameras.
